Two University of Nebraska–Lincoln College of Journalism and Mass Communications recognized student organizations (RSO) received Student Impact Awards from UNL Student Involvement at the annual ceremony on April 13.

The UNL chapter of Public Relations Student Society of America (PRSSA) received the Program of the Year award for its Coffee with a Cause campaign, and Nebraska University Students Against Modern-day Slavery (NUSAMS) received the Philanthropy and Service Award for its Dollars for Diapers project.

The PRSSA had finalists in three additional categories:
• Outstanding Member: Ryann Lynn
• Outstanding Officer: Ryan Rothman
• Outstanding Advisor: Phyllis Larsen

PRSSA’s Coffee with a Cause campaign promoted the Arbor Day Foundation’s Rainforest Rescue coffee that is served in UNL dining halls and available for purchase in on-campus convenience stores.

NUSAMS’s Dollars for Diapers project raised money to purchase diapers that were donated to The BAY, which is a youth-focused center that’s “centered on creating opportunities for youth to connect them with positive activities, positive adults and the community.”

UNL has 550 RSOs, and this year’s awards had the most entries than ever before. The Student Impact Awards honor leaders on campus, including outstanding RSO officers, members and advisors.
